Ryan Muldoon is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Political Science and International Relations and Safety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Ryan Muldoon has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 510 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 8 papers in Political Science and International Relations and 7 papers in Safety Research. Recurrent topics in Ryan Muldoon’s work include Political Philosophy and Ethics (7 papers), Experimental Behavioral Economics Studies (7 papers) and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(4 papers). Ryan Muldoon is often cited by papers focused on Political Philosophy and Ethics (7 papers), Experimental Behavioral Economics Studies (7 papers) and Evolutionary Game Theory and Cooperation (4 papers). Ryan Muldoon coll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Netherlands. Ryan Muldoon's co-authors include Michael Weisberg, Cristina Bicchieri, Erte Xiao, Jan Sprenger, Tony Smith, Cyrille Imbert, Kevin Zollman, Stephan Hartmann, Kevin Vallier and Mark Colyvan and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, International Journal of Disaster Risk Reduction and Philosophy of Science.
